Determination of hyperfine structure constants of 5 D 5 / 2 and 7 S 1 / 2 states of rubidium in cascade atomic system
Abstract
We present a method to precisely determine the hyperfine structure constants of the rubidium 5 D 5 / 2 and 7 S 1 / 2 states in a cascade atomic system. The probe laser is coupled to the 5 S 1 / 2 → 5 P 3 / 2 hyperfine transition, while the coupling laser is scanned over the 5 P 3 / 2 → 5 D 5 / 2 ( 7 S 1 / 2 ) transition. The high-resolution double-resonance optical pumping spectra are obtained with two counter-propagating laser beams acting on rubidium vapor. The hyperfine splitting structures are accurately measured by an optical frequency ruler based on the acousto-optic modulator, thus, the magnetic dipole hyperfine coupling constant A and quadrupole coupling constant B are determined. It is of great significance for the atomic hyperfine structure and fundamental physics research.
